CBS Vampire Comedy Pilot From ‘Ghosts’ Showrunners Casts Ed Weeks in Lead Role

By Eric December 1, 2025

Ed Weeks, known for his notable role on “The Mindy Project,” is stepping into one of the lead roles in CBS’s upcoming comedy pilot “Eternally Yours.” This single-camera show, which has generated buzz since its initial development, was officially picked up to pilot by CBS in July 2023. The project, helmed by writers Joe Port and Joe Wiseman, promises to deliver a unique blend of humor and heart, focusing on themes of love and the complexities of relationships. Ed Weeks is set for one of the lead roles in the CBS comedy pilot “Eternally Yours,” Variety has learned. The single-camera show was picked up to pilot at the broadcaster in July, while CBS had originally opened a development room for the show in mid 2024. It hails from Joe Port and Joe Wiseman, […]
